About E. Knyazev

E. Knyazev is a scholar working on Acoustics and Ultrasonics, Atomic and Molecular Physics, and Optics and Nuclear and High Energy Physics, having authored 4 papers that have together received 96 indexed citations. Recurring topics across this work include Cold Atom Physics and Bose-Einstein Condensates (2 papers), Mechanical and Optical Resonators (2 papers) and Advanced Fiber Laser Technologies (1 paper). The work is most often cited by research in Acoustics and Ultrasonics (5 citations), Atomic and Molecular Physics, and Optics (77 citations) and Nuclear and High Energy Physics (13 citations). E. Knyazev has collaborated with scholars based in Germany, Russia and United Kingdom. Frequent co-authors include F. Y. Khalili, Maria V. Chekhova, S. L. Danilishin, S. Hild, P.‐G. Reinhard, Calvin Leung, W. Nazarewicz, Akio Kawasaki, S. Steinlechner and Luke Caldwell. Their work appears in journals such as Optics Express, Physics Letters A and Light Science & Applications.
